Can’t wait for the Black Friday? You’re not alone with many of our friends postponing their gadget purchases for the day. Today we caught RadioShack’s offering that will include some awesome smartphone deals…

If you’re buying a smartphone with a two-year contract:

  • AT&T Samsung Galaxy S III – $99.99, plus $10 back in coupons
  • Sprint Samsung Galaxy S III – $49.99, plus $10 back in coupons
  • AT&T HTC One X – free
  • AT&T Samsung Galaxy S II Skyrocket – free
  • Sprint Samsung Galaxy S II – free
  • Verizon Samsung Stratosphere II – free

Without contract:

  • Boost Mobile Samsung Galaxy Rush – $69.99, plus $10 back in coupons
  • Boost Mobile ZTE Warp Sequent – $149.99
  • Virgin Mobile HTC One V – $99.99
  • Cricket HTC Desire C – $79.99
  • Cricket Alcatel Authority – $129.99
  • Amazon Kindle Fire HD – $199.99
  • Digix 10-inch 8GB tablet with Ice Cream Sandwich – $149.99, plus $20 back in coupons

Note that the earlier leaked Samsung Stratosphere II is on the list. Yup, it will be announced pretty soon. ;)
